Table 2
Sample properties.
Source | RA | Dec | Dist | Lbol | Menv | CO 10–9 | H2O 212–101 | Extended COa | Extended H2Oa |
(h:m:s) | (°:′:′′) | (pc) | (L⊙) | (M⊙) | HIFI | HIFI | PACS | PACS | |

L1448-MM | 03:25:38.9 | +30:44:05.4 | 235 | 9.0 | 3.9 | x | x | ||
N1333-IRAS2A | 03:28:55.6 | +31:14:37.1 | 235 | 35.7 | 5.1 | x | x | x | |
N1333-IRAS4A | 03:29:10.5 | +31:13:30.9 | 235 | 9.1 | 5.6 | x | x | x | x |
N1333-IRAS4B | 03:29:12.0 | +31:13:08.1 | 235 | 4.4 | 3.0 | x | x | x | x |
BHR71 | 12:01:36.3 | −65:08:53.0 | 200 | 14.8 | 2.7 | x | – | x | x |
IRAS 15398 | 15:43:01.3 | −34:09:15.0 | 150 | 1.6 | 0.5 | x | – | x | x |
VLA1623 | 16:26:26.4 | −24:24:30.0 | 125 | 2.6 | 0.24b | – | – | x | x |
L483 | 18:17:29.9 | −04:39:39.5 | 200 | 10.2 | 4.4 | x | – | ||
Ser-SMM1 | 18:29:49.6 | +01:15:20.5 | 415 | 99.0 | 16.1 | x | x | x | |
Ser-SMM4 | 18:29:56.6 | +01:13:15.1 | 415 | 6.2 | 2.1 | x | x | x | |
Ser-SMM3 | 18:29:59.2 | +01:14:00.3 | 415 | 16.6 | 3.2 | x | – | x | x |
B335 | 19:37:00.9 | +07:34:09.6 | 103 | 3.3 | 1.2 | x | – | ||
L1157 | 20:39:06.3 | +68:02:15.8 | 325 | 4.7 | 1.5 | x | – | ||

L1489 | 04:04:43.0 | +26:18:57.0 | 140 | 3.8 | 0.2 | x | – | ||
L1551-IRS5 | 04:31:34.1 | +18:08:05.0 | 140 | 22.1 | 2.3 | x | – | ||
TMR1 | 04:39:13.7 | +25:53:21.0 | 140 | 3.8 | 0.2 | x | – | ||
HH46 | 08:25:43.9 | −51:00:36.0 | 450 | 27.9 | 4.4 | x | – | x | x |
DK Cha | 12:53:17.2 | −77:07:10.6 | 178 | 35.4 | 0.8 | x | – | ||
GSS30-IRS1 | 16:26:21.4 | −24:23:04.0 | 125 | 13.9 | 0.1 | x | – | x | x |
Elias29 | 16:27:09.4 | −24:37:19.6 | 125 | 14.1 | 0.04 | x | – | ||
Oph-IRS44 | 16:27:28.3 | −24:39:33.0 | 125 | 0.5 | 0.11b | – | – | ||
RCrA-IRS5A | 19:01:48.0 | −36:57:21.6 | 120 | 7.1 | 2.0 | – | – | x | x |
RCrA-IRS7C | 19:01:55.3 | −36:57:17.0 | 120 | 9.1 | ... | – | – | x | x |
RCrA-IRS7B | 19:01:56.4 | −36:57:28.3 | 120 | 8.4 | 2.2c | – | – | x | x |
Notes. Coordinates, distances, luminosities, and envelope masses are either from Kristensen et al. (2012), Karska et al. (2013) or Green et al. (2013). CO 10–9 emission is reported in Yıldız et al. (2013) and H2O 212–101 in Mottram et al. (2014); sources not observed in one of the two transitions are marked with “–”.
Spatially extended or not beyond the central PACS spaxel, based on either CO 14–13 (Karska et al. 2013), or CO 16–15 emission (Green et al. 2013), for the case of CO, or the H2O 212–101 transition at 179.5 μm for H2O.
From Enoch et al. (2009).
